    [FONT=Arial, Helvetica, sans-serif]"This is such a great fight for so many different reasons," commented Zeferino Entertainment president Zef Ramirez, "for Camacho, a win could elevate him back into the title picture. A dominant win and he could be fighting for a title or on HBO in his very next fight. And for Don Juan, well, a win would turn him into a world contender over night. And let's not forget that style wise these guys have the perfect style for each other, it could be an all out war."
    For Futrell, a fighter who is known as one of the best gym fighters in the world, July 28th could also be the moment in which he shows boxing fans something that fighters like Floyd Mayweather and Kid Diamond already know: that when he brings his A game he can compete with any fighter in the world.
